A state initiative aims to cover half of women's pregnancy expenses, marking a first in the nation. Governor Spencer Cox hopes this will reduce abortions by providing financial aid. However, critics argue that the costs of raising a child far exceed pregnancy expenses and that the measure fails to address domestic violence issues.
